Lawyer / Attorney Salary in Phoenix

Fast-growing Sun Belt city, semiconductors (TSMC, Intel). Here's how Lawyer / Attorneys in Phoenix get paid in 2026.

$163,900
Median Lawyer / Attorney salary in Phoenix, Q1 2026.
Versus US median ($158,500): +3% · Versus Arizona state ($160,100): +2%
Range: $124,600 (P25) → $213,100 (P75) → $270,500 (P90).

By Tenure

Lawyer / Attorney Salary by Experience in Phoenix

How pay scales with career stage in the Phoenix metro market.

ExperienceMedian 202625th %75th %
Entry (0–1 yr)$114,700$87,200$149,100
Junior (2–4 yrs)$142,500$108,400$185,300
Mid-Level (5–9 yrs)$163,900$124,600$213,100
Senior (10–14 yrs)$196,600$149,500$255,700
Veteran (15+ yrs)$222,900$169,400$289,800

Lawyer / Attorney Salary in Phoenix: FAQ

What is the average Lawyer / Attorney salary in Phoenix?

The average Lawyer / Attorney salary in the Phoenix metro is $163,900 per year as of 2026, with a typical range of $124,600 to $213,100 (25th–75th percentile). Top earners (90th percentile) make $270,500 or more.

Does Phoenix pay more than the rest of Arizona?

Yes — Phoenix pays +2% relative to the Arizona state median for Lawyer / Attorneys. Major metros typically concentrate higher-paying employers and command a wage premium over rural and small-city areas in the same state.

How does Phoenix compare to other US metros for Lawyer / Attorney pay?

Phoenix vs. national: +3%. Phoenix pays roughly in line with the national average for Lawyer / Attorneys. Whether that's a 'good' deal depends on local cost of living and your career stage.

What experience level does $163,900 represent?

In Phoenix, the median Lawyer / Attorney salary of $163,900 typically corresponds to 5–9 years of experience (mid-level). Entry-level Lawyer / Attorneys in Phoenix start around $114,700, while seniors (10+ years) reach $196,600 or more.
